mirror of
https://github.com/honeymoose/OpenSearch.git
synced 2025-03-27 02:18:42 +00:00
Update README.asciidoc
Original commit: elastic/x-pack-elasticsearch@3b12fcc9c1
This commit is contained in:
parent
8f097d24e4
commit
e016084d3e
@ -3,10 +3,52 @@
|
||||
A set of Elastic's commercial plugins:
|
||||
|
||||
- License
|
||||
- Shield
|
||||
- Security
|
||||
- Watcher
|
||||
- Marvel
|
||||
- Monitoring
|
||||
|
||||
= Setup
|
||||
You must checkout x-plugins and elasticsearch in the same directory as siblings. This
|
||||
elasticsearch checkout will be used when building x-plugins.
|
||||
|
||||
= Build
|
||||
|
||||
- Run unit tests:
|
||||
+
|
||||
[source, txt]
|
||||
-----
|
||||
gradle clean test
|
||||
-----
|
||||
|
||||
- Run all tests:
|
||||
+
|
||||
[source, txt]
|
||||
-----
|
||||
gradle clean check
|
||||
-----
|
||||
|
||||
- Run integration tests:
|
||||
+
|
||||
[source, txt]
|
||||
-----
|
||||
gradle clean integTest
|
||||
-----
|
||||
|
||||
- Package X-Pack (wihtout running tests)
|
||||
+
|
||||
[source, txt]
|
||||
-----
|
||||
gradle clean assemble
|
||||
-----
|
||||
|
||||
- Install X-Pack (wihtout running tests)
|
||||
+
|
||||
[source, txt]
|
||||
-----
|
||||
gradle clean install
|
||||
-----
|
||||
|
||||
- If you don't work on the UI side of x-plugins, you can force gradle to skip building kibana by adding
|
||||
`xpack.kibana.build=false` to your `~/.gradle/gradle.properties`. Alternatively you add `-Pxpack.kibana.build=false`
|
||||
on the command line if you only want to do this on individual builds (or `-Pxpack.kibana.build=true` if you need to
|
||||
override having added this to your `gradle.properties`).
|
||||
|
Loading…
x
Reference in New Issue
Block a user